写代码编程需要什么

worktile 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程需要以下几方面的知识和技能:

    1. 计算机基础知识:了解计算机的基本原理和结构,以及计算机的硬件和软件组成。

    2. 编程语言:掌握至少一门编程语言,如Python、Java、C++等。不同的编程语言适用于不同的应用领域,选择合适的编程语言取决于项目的需求和个人偏好。

    3. 算法和数据结构:熟悉常见的算法和数据结构,包括数组、链表、栈、队列、树、图等。这些知识可以帮助开发者解决实际问题,并提高程序的效率和性能。

    4. 前端开发技术:如果从事网页开发或移动应用开发,需要了解HTML、CSS和JavaScript等前端开发技术。掌握常用的前端框架和库,如React、Angular和Vue等,可以提高开发效率。

    5. 后端开发技术:如果从事服务器端开发,需要了解数据库管理系统、网络通信和服务器配置等相关知识。熟悉常用的后端开发语言和框架,如Python的Django、Java的Spring等,可以帮助实现高效、安全和可扩展的后端服务。

    6. 软件工程和开发工具:了解软件开发的基本流程和方法,并掌握相关的开发工具,如代码编辑器、集成开发环境(IDE)、版本控制工具等。良好的代码管理和团队协作能力是成为优秀开发者的重要因素。

    7. 解决问题的能力:除了编程技术,解决问题的能力也是一个好的开发者所必需的。这包括分析问题、归纳思路、调试和测试代码等能力。

    总结起来,编程需要掌握计算机基础知识、编程语言、算法和数据结构,以及前端和后端开发技术。同时,掌握软件工程和开发工具,以及解决问题的能力也是非常重要的。不断学习和实践,保持对新技术和方法的关注,才能成为一名优秀的开发者。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编写代码和进行编程需要以下几点:

    1.编程语言:首先,你需要选择一种编程语言来编写代码。有许多不同的编程语言可供选择,如Python、Java、C++、JavaScript等。每种语言都有其自己的语法和用途,所以你需要选择适合你项目需求的语言。

    2.开发环境:开发环境是用来编写、测试和调试代码的工具。通常,一个好的开发环境应该包括代码编辑器,代码编译器或解释器,调试器和其他辅助工具。常见的开发环境有Visual Studio Code、Eclipse、PyCharm等。

    3.算法和数据结构:编程不仅仅是写一些语句和函数,还需要深入了解算法和数据结构。算法是解决问题的步骤和流程,而数据结构是组织和存储数据的方式。了解不同的算法和数据结构可以帮助你写出高效和优化的代码。

    4.逻辑思维和问题解决能力:编程需要有良好的逻辑思维和问题解决能力。你需要能够分析和理解问题,设计解决方案,并将其转化为代码实现。在遇到错误和bug时,你需要能够追踪问题的根源并解决它们。

    5.持续学习和改进:编程是一个不断学习和改进的过程。技术更新和变化很快,所以你需要保持学习新知识和技术的能力。同时,你也要不断改进自己的编码技巧和习惯,使代码更加简洁、可读和可维护。

    总之,编写代码和进行编程需要选择适合的编程语言、使用合适的开发环境,掌握算法和数据结构,具备逻辑思维和问题解决能力,并保持持续学习和改进的态度。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编写代码和进行编程需要以下几个方面的知识和工具:

    1. 编程语言:选择一种或多种编程语言来实现想要的功能。常见的编程语言包括Python、Java、C++、JavaScript等。每种语言都有自己的语法和特点,掌握一门或多门编程语言是编写代码的基础。

    2. 开发环境:选择合适的开发环境来编写和运行代码。开发环境通常包括代码编辑器、编译器或解释器以及调试工具。常见的开发环境包括Visual Studio Code、Eclipse、PyCharm等。

    3. 数据结构和算法:了解各种数据结构和算法的基本概念和实现方法,以便选择合适的数据结构和算法来解决问题。熟练掌握数据结构和算法是编写高效代码的关键。

    4. 软件工程:了解软件开发的基本原则和方法,包括模块化设计、面向对象编程、版本控制等。良好的软件工程实践有助于提高代码的可读性、可维护性和可扩展性。

    5. 熟悉开发框架和库:学习并掌握常用的开发框架和库,如Django、Spring、React等。使用框架和库可以加快开发速度,提供常用功能的封装和工具的支持。

    6. 掌握调试和排错技巧:在编写代码过程中,出现错误或bug是常有的事情。学会使用调试工具和技巧,可以帮助快速定位和修复问题。

    7. 持续学习和实践:编程是一个不断学习和实践的过程。随着技术的发展和变化,编程也在不断演变。保持学习的态度,阅读技术文档和书籍,参与开源项目和社区,与其他开发者交流,提升自己的编程能力。

    总结起来,编写代码需要掌握编程语言、开发环境、数据结构和算法、软件工程等知识,并且不断学习和实践,提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部